最常用的几款自适应网站开发框架
最常用的几款自适应网站开发框架。
随着HTML5和CSS3的普及,开发人员和设计人员对响应网页的需求越来越多。然而大家对响应式框架却有不同的看法。有人认为一个懂HTML5和CSS3的专业前端应该自己写框架,这样才能做出最有特色的网站。也有人认为响应式设计框架可以方便前端快速有效地搭建实用的网站,在节省时间和精力方面大有用处。关于这个论点,我们更倾向通过技术来支持。
我们认为即使是有经验的前端开发也要好好研究一下。可以给我们提供一些便利。在今天这个互联网高速发展的时代,开发写框架做网站太费时间了。此外在使用响应式框架时,工程师还可以充分发挥自己的创造力,定制很多功能,制作有新意的网站。今天我们就来介绍一些目前前端经常使用的响应式框架。可以根据自己的需求选择合理的框架使用。
Bootstrap
Bootstrap是Twitter推出的用于前端开发的开源工具包。它是目前最流行的HTML5框架,在中国拥有最大的用户群和最高的知名度。Bootstrap的口号是“简单、直观、强大,让web开发更快更简单”,也确实在努力实现这一点:基本涵盖了Bootstrap编辑器、自定义jQuery插件等所有搭建的组件,可以实现自定义表单元素、Javascript交互性、跨浏览器兼容性等多种功能。对于大多数站长来说,Bootstrap方便简单,建立一个更漂亮的响应式网站也非常快,是他们的头号选择。
然而,Bootstrap并不是无懈可击的。Bootstrap虽然兼容Chrome、Firefox、Safari、Opera、360、搜狗等浏览器,但因为是基于HTML5和CSS3开发的,所以有些功能对IE浏览器不那么友好,在IE浏览器上可能会出现一些问题。还有,如果你的网站定制设计包含的内容过多,使用bootstrap作为框架的底层进行修改,一般会涉及到大量的样式重复,可能会造成CSS层次的混乱,不利于网站的后期维护。
Foundation
Foundation基于的柔性网格,采用最新技术,已经成为先进的响应式前端框架的代表。它的整体框架设计理念是移动终端优先,所以它的突出特点是在手机等移动设备上表现更好。同时,Foundation支持用户使用定制服务(定义网格、颜色、字体大小等。),提供了Web的各种UI组件,如表单、按钮等。,在操作和使用上足够灵活。相对于Bootstrap的广泛使用,Foundation在国内比较低调,因为几乎没有中文版的文档和教程。但是很多站长认为用Bootstrap框架的人太多了,做出来的网站都是一个模子刻出来的,无法让自己的网站在竞争对手中脱颖而出。这个时候,他们更喜欢用粉底做一个高大上的、独一无二的网站。但是这个框架也有自己的缺点,就是兼容性的问题。Foundation 4已经放弃了对IE8的兼容,在国内浏览器环境下Foundation的行为是好是坏,我们不好下结论。
Skeleton
与前两者相比,Skeleton在国内用户心目中并没有那么高。它使用了一个简单的网格系统,并收集了CSS和JS文件,使基于骨架的网站能够根据不同分辨率的设备,可以让用户界面更加友好,优化用户体验。虽然Skeleton只是定义了一些标准的HTML元素和960px标准模板,但并不影响一般网站的建设需求。也是因为这个原因,所以比较好用,尤其是对于一些小型网页项目。
Golden Grid System
如果你对网格系统感兴趣,Golden Grid System是你最好的选择。起初,它以16列网格的模式出现,但你也可以将其折叠起来,将窗口缩小为8列或4列布局,适合在平板电脑和手机上浏览。所以它是一个增加兼容性的折叠网格,有四个明显的特征:分栏、跨页、下划线和脚本。使用网格系统框架制作网站有很多好处,比如可以帮助建立清晰规整的布局,增加网页的可读性;作为网页设计师和前端开发者之间的纽带,方便他们沟通;实现自适应布局以应对不同尺寸的屏幕。
Less Framework
Less Framework是经典的常见响应式框架之一。它是一个自适应的CSS网格系统,覆盖4种布局和3种字体预设,满足电脑、平板、手机等不同窗口的需求。Less Framework的工作原理是在单一网格的基础上,改变布局列数和外缘宽度来做出不同的布局。CSS作为一种非编程语言,对于很多设计师来说是比较难的。Less的出现正好解决了这个问题。大大简化了CSS代码的编写,降低了网页的维护成本,让设计师用更少的代码做出更好的网站。这与其名字不太相符。难怪这么多工程师爱上这个框架。
Gumby
如果你是这个领域的新手,Gumby 绝对是你入门的好选择。Gumby是一个基于SASS的响应式CSS框架。自带模板和Web UI工具包,有各种好看的按钮、表格、导航、选项卡,响应速度快。它还支持无编码设计。即使不懂技术,直接手动操作起来也非常简单好用,后期维护也很方便。
320 and UP
这个框架首先面向小屏幕,使用小屏幕样式表,包含颜色、排版、布局等一些设置属性,保证了网站内容的优先级。小屏幕可以适应的很好,大屏幕也丝毫没有问题。
1140px CSS Grid System
一个响应式网站不仅意味着满足小屏幕设备的需求,还需要在电脑屏幕上良好显示,并适应更大分辨率的布局。140格的框架可以做到这一点,它可以完美地适应1280分辨率的显示器。在较小的显示器上,它可以根据浏览器的宽度变化成流体形式,自适应地浏览窗口。
介绍到此。不同的响应式框架各有自己的优缺点,没有一个是十全十美的。用框架做网站不代表我们只是拿来主义,还是要合理评估自己的需求,适当定制实现设计内容,把框架和自己的想法紧密结合起来。只有这样才能充分发挥响应式框架在网站知足中的积极作用,在节省时间的同时还可以做出一个美观实用的自适应网站。
如果你天生对代码不感冒,又想快速省心的拥有一个高质量的响应式网站,便于推广,那么你也可以联系我们咏熠科技,让我们帮你实现您的自适应网站。